How to fix?

Upgrade Debian:unstable perl to version 5.40.1-8 or higher.

NVD Description

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ream perl package and not the perl package as distributed by Debian. See How to fix? for Debian:unstable relevant fixed versions and status.

IO::Uncompress::Unzip versions before 2.215 for Perl propagate uncaught exception when parsing zip header with malformed DOS date.

_dosToUnixTime() decodes the local-file-header last-modification date field and calls Time::Local::timelocal() without an eval guard. A header whose date field decodes to an out-of-range month, day, or hour causes timelocal() to die.

The exception propagates out of IO::Uncompress::Unzip->new($file) where callers expect undef plus $UnzipError.
